Phase 3.5 atomic conversion. The five legacy admin-gated handlers (bulk_revocation, admin_crl_cache, admin_scep_intune, admin_est, intermediate_ca) had their in-body auth.IsAdmin checks removed; the gate moved to router.go via auth.RequirePermission middleware wrapping each route. Non-admin operators with the right scoped permission can now reach these endpoints; legacy in-body admin checks no longer block them.
Migration 000030_rbac_admin_perms.up.sql ships five admin-only fine-grained permissions: cert.bulk_revoke, crl.admin, scep.admin, est.admin, ca.hierarchy.manage. All five are seeded into r-admin only; operator/viewer/agent/mcp/cli/auditor do not receive them by default. Operators can grant any of these to a custom role via the Phase 4 RBAC API. Idempotent + transaction-wrapped.
internal/domain/auth/validate.go::CanonicalPermissions extended with the five new entries so RoleService.AddPermission accepts them.
internal/api/router/router.go: HandlerRegistry gains a Checker field (auth.PermissionChecker). New rbacGate(checker, perm, handler) helper wraps a handler with auth.RequirePermission middleware; nil-checker fall-through preserves test/demo deployments without the RBAC stack. 12 admin routes wrapped: cert.bulk_revoke (POST /api/v1/certificates/bulk-revoke + POST /api/v1/est/certificates/bulk-revoke), crl.admin (GET /api/v1/admin/crl/cache), scep.admin (GET /api/v1/admin/scep/profiles + GET /api/v1/admin/scep/intune/stats + POST /api/v1/admin/scep/intune/reload-trust), est.admin (GET /api/v1/admin/est/profiles + POST /api/v1/admin/est/reload-trust), ca.hierarchy.manage (POST /api/v1/issuers/{id}/intermediates + GET /api/v1/issuers/{id}/intermediates + POST /api/v1/intermediates/{id}/retire + GET /api/v1/intermediates/{id}).
cmd/server/main.go: HandlerRegistry.Checker wired with the same authPermissionCheckerAdapter shim Phase 4 introduced for AuthHandler. Same adapter; one source of truth.
Handler bodies: removed eight in-body auth.IsAdmin checks across the 5 files. bulk_revocation.go's BulkRevoke + BulkRevokeEST, admin_crl_cache.go::ListCache, admin_scep_intune.go's three methods, admin_est.go's two methods, intermediate_ca.go's four methods. Replaced each with a comment naming the new gate location. Unused 'github.com/certctl-io/certctl/internal/auth' imports removed.
Test triplet rewrite: deleted obsolete _NonAdmin_Returns403 and _AdminExplicitFalse_Returns403 tests across 6 test files (5 handler tests + bulk_revocation_est_test.go) — they tested the now-removed in-body gate. _AdminPermitted_ForwardsActor tests stay intact: they pin the actor-passthrough invariant which is still relevant. Added internal/api/router/rbac_gate_integration_test.go with four router-level integration tests pinning the new gate: deny → 403 + handler not reached, permit → 200 + handler reached, nil-checker → fall-through, no-actor → 401.
M-008 admin-gate registry: AdminGatedHandlers map now empty (Phase 3.5 invariant: zero in-handler auth.IsAdmin call sites; only health.go's informational caller remains). m008_admin_gate_test.go retains the scan to enforce the invariant going forward; new admin-gated routes must wrap at router.go::rbacGate, not gate in-handler. Updated error message to direct future contributors to the new pattern.
Verifications: gofmt clean across all touched files; go vet ./... clean; go test -short across internal/auth, internal/service/auth, internal/api/handler, internal/api/router, cmd/server all green.
